What is Roofline?

The roofline is the upper edge of a roofing system, incorporating all aspects above it, including eaves, fascia boards, soffits, and ridges. Each of these parts serves a specific function, adding to the total stability and functionality of the roof system.

  • Eaves: The lower edges of a roof that overhang the walls.
  • Fascia Boards: Horizontal boards that sit at the roofing's edge, providing a point for attaching the gutter system.
  • Soffits: The underside of the eaves that often aerates the attic space.
  • Ridge: The peak of the roof where two slopes fulfill.

Understanding these components is important as they can expose a lot about the state of a roofing system and the need for repairs.

Common Roofline Issues

There are numerous concerns that can impact the roofline, and being mindful of them can assist property owners address issues before they escalate. Here are some typical roofline problems:

IssueSignsProspective Consequences
Leaky SoffitsWater discolorations on walls/ceilings, mold developmentStructural damage, pest problem
Damaged FasciaFractures, rot, or insect infestationGutter failure, increased repair expenses
Gutter ProblemsOverflowing, sagging, or missing sectionsWater damage to the structure or walls
Inadequate VentilationExtreme heat in the attic, ice dams in winter seasonRoofing system damage, greater energy costs

Significance of Roofline Repairs

Attending to roofline repairs quickly is vital for numerous reasons:

  1. Preventing Water Damage: A jeopardized roofline can result in leakages and water infiltration, which can trigger considerable water damage to the interior of the home.
  2. Improving Energy Efficiency: Proper roofline parts, especially soffits, help in ventilation, which helps regulate indoor temperatures and can lower energy costs.
  3. Enhancing Curb Appeal: Well-maintained roofline features add to the total visual appeal of the home, favorably impacting its resale value.
  4. Extending Roof Lifespan: Timely repairs avoid minor problems from establishing into major issues, thus extending the life expectancy of the entire roofing system.

Steps for Roofline Repairs

  1. Assessment: Begin by examining the roofline elements for any indications of damage, such as fractures, rot, sagging, or staining.
  2. Cleaning: Clear any particles from rain gutters and roofline elements. This guarantees that water can stream easily and prevents overwhelming concerns.

Fixing or Replacing:

  • Eaves and Soffits: Repair small damage by filling cracks or changing sections. If there is substantial rot, total replacement might be necessary.
  • Fascia Boards: Replace rotten or broken fascia boards to preserve structural stability and appropriate drainage.
  • Gutters: Repair or change damaged seamless gutters to ensure reliable water diversion far from the home.
  1. Sealing and Painting: After repairs, sealing joints and painting the fascia and soffits can safeguard them from future damage.
  2. Regular Maintenance: Conduct regular inspections, especially after extreme climate condition. Clean gutters and examine for signs of damage seasonally.

Maintenance Tips for Roofline Longevity

  • Set Up Regular Inspections: Have a professional inspect the roofline and roofing parts at least as soon as a year.
  • Clean Gutters Regularly: Clogged rain gutters can lead to flooding and rot, so routine cleaning is important.
  • Trim Overhanging Trees: Limiting tree branches' contact with the roof can avoid potential damage from particles or falling limbs.
  • Check for Pests: Be alert about indications of pest problem in fascia and soffits, as these can cause greater issues if left untreated.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: How do I know if I need roofline repairs?

A1: Look for signs of water damage inside your home, such as spots on walls or ceilings, and check your roofline elements for any cracking, drooping, or rot.

Q2: Can I carry out roofline repairs myself?

A2: While minor repairs can be done DIY, it's recommended to speak with a professional, specifically for more significant repairs or replacements, to ensure safety and adherence to building regulations.

Q3: How much do roofline repairs generally cost?

A3: Costs can vary commonly based on the extent of the repairs and products utilized. Usually, minor repairs can range from ₤ 200 to ₤ 1,500; substantial replacements might range from ₤ 1,500 to ₤ 5,000 or more.

Q4: What products are best for fascia and soffit repairs?

A4: Common products for fascia and soffits include vinyl, aluminum, and wood. Each has its pros and cons worrying toughness, aesthetics, and maintenance.

Q5: How often should I clean my gutters?

A5: It is advisable to tidy rain gutters a minimum of twice a year, preferably in spring and fall, or more often if you have overhanging trees.
